## Releases — ScanBridge Integration

Support team notes. Releases ship monthly from the Ferndale build server. Each build bundles the scanner firmware shim and the POS adapter for Tillstone terminals. Verify the release by checking the printed checksum against the manifest in the release notes; mismatches mean a corrupted download, not a compatibility issue. Do not hand customers unsigned builds under any circumstances. Every distributable archive must be verified against the current release key, which is shown below.

release key, bajof-tadug: bky4_GCYF

## 3.2.0

Password reset flow revamped in Lanternbox. The old single-step reset is gone; we now issue short-lived reset grants via the Coveport token service. Renamed setting: RESET_LINK_TTL is now RESET_GRANT_TTL (seconds, default 900). Migration is automatic, but stale configs log a deprecation warning. Reviewers: confirm the grant issuer URL matches your environment and that the TTL change is reflected in staging. The token service itself requires a signing credential, which belongs in the env file on the line directly below.

secret setting of tajof-bahif: COURIER_KEY3=65d

Item 12: Confirm the weather-alert fan-out in the Skyhollow plugin gateway delivers each alert to every registered subscriber exactly once, including plugins hosted outside the Verdane sandbox. Validate retry behavior on transient failures, verify dead-letter entries are logged with the originating alert payload, and ensure plugin authors receive delivery receipts within 30 seconds. Any discrepancy should be filed against the fan-out backlog. The accountable owner is named below.

signatory, yahog-badug: Quenix Ulaael